Earlier this year, Nintendo announced and released a collaboration with Oreo – introducing new Mario-themed Oreo cookies to store shelves. While this yummy promotion will eventually fade away into obscurity, it looks like one fan has decided to (sort-of) preserve them for future generations to come!
As you can see below, self-professed ‘video game enthusiast and archivist’ @MrTalida took up the intriguing task of converting these unique Oreo cookies into 3D scans. In order to perform this 3D scan however, the cookies had to be spray-painted white to prepare them for the process:
Thanks to MrTalida’s efforts, these 3D models of the Oreo cookies are now immortalized on the Internet Archive over here.
